Analysis and Applications of a 10 GHz Gunnplexer Transceiver.
Abstract
Data obtained by laboratory measurements are presented for TR10GA 10 GHz Gunnplexer transceivers (marketed for the amateur radio market). Data presented include frequency vs tuning voltage curves over a fifteen degree centigrade temperature range for three Gunnplexer voltagr controlled oscillators, and frequency response measurements of the Gunnplexer mixer output and filter and amplifier sections of the transceiver. Doppler radar and spread spectrum digital communication are demonstrated using the TR10GA and it's Gunnplexer front end. Increased immunity to jamming and interference of spread spectrum communication is demonstrated, illustrating the concept of processing gain. Design details of additional circuits required to demonstrate digital communication and spread spectrum applications of the TR10GA are presented to allow duplication of this demonstration. The circuits described are designed to use the same power supply as the TR10GA.
